Cheesy Ranch Potato Bake

If you’re craving a warm, hearty dish that brings the comforting flavors of ranch dressing and melted cheese together, look no further than this Cheesy Ranch Potato Bake. With its perfectly tender potatoes, creamy ranch dressing, and gooey cheese, this recipe is destined to become a family favorite.

Ingredients

  • Potatoes, diced (any type)
    Potatoes will form the base of this recipe, so choose your favorite variety. Russet or Yukon Gold work particularly well.
  • Butter
    Adds richness and a subtle buttery flavor.
  • Salt & pepper or other seasoning
    Season your potatoes with classic salt and pepper, or get creative with taco seasoning or garlic herb for a flavor twist.
  • Ranch dressing
    Provides that creamy, tangy flavor we all love.
  • Shredded cheese (any type)
    Choose your favorite cheese. Cheddar, mozzarella, and Colby Jack all melt beautifully.

Directions

  1. Preheat the oven to 400°F (200°C).
  2. Prepare the potatoes
    Dice your chosen potatoes into bite-sized pieces. Place them in a baking dish and dot with butter.
  3. Season generously
    Sprinkle the potatoes with salt, pepper, or your favorite seasoning mix. Cover the baking dish with aluminum foil.
  4. Bake until tender
    Place the dish in the preheated oven and bake for 50-60 minutes, or until the potatoes are fork-tender.
  5. Add the finishing touches
    Remove the foil and drizzle the ranch dressing over the baked potatoes. Top with a generous amount of shredded cheese.
  6. Finish baking
    Return the baking dish to the oven and bake for another 3-5 minutes, or until the cheese is melted and the ranch dressing is warmed through.
  7. Serve hot
    Enjoy this cheesy, buttery goodness while it’s piping hot.

Additional Information

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cooking Time: 65 minutes
  • Total Time: 75 minutes
  • Calories per Serving: 350 kcal
  • Servings: 4
